Early Life and Education
Colin Jost was born in Staten Island, New York. He attended Regis High School, a private Jesuit school in Manhattan, and later graduated from Harvard University. At Harvard, he wrote for the Harvard Lampoon, building a foundation in humor and editorial work that would shape his career path. These early experiences provided the training ground for his future in comedy and writing.
